The transition from professional football the life after the game can be difficult for many players, and none more so that those who face an uncertain future with the aftereffects of head injuries suffered during their time between the lines. Former NFL running back Dorsey Levens has combined two concerns to try and so some good. Levens, who played in the NFL from 1994 through 2004 with the Green Bay Packers, Philadelphia Eagles, and New York Giants, has become very involved in film and theater over the last few years. He’s now working on a documentary called “Bell Rung,” about the post-football concussion effects athletes must endure. To extend the movie from 48 minutes to the projected final length of 90 minutes, Levens has turned to the increasingly popular method of crowd-funding.
